Research reveals that the performance of therapy pivots on the therapeutic alliancethe relationship between therapist and patient. Both need to develop a solid sense of connection, trust, and safety. Trust fund is the structure of a feeling of safety and security. Christian counseling. "Without rapport, therapy can not continue," claims Noam Shpancer, a scientific psychologist and teacher of psychology at Otterbein College.

Great therapists are amazed by the variety of human experience and are excited to find even more about the individual resting before them. Individuals react to real curiosity; they begin to feel comfy, to share, and to trust fund. A 2nd aspect of relationship is paying attention attentively. Developing treatment as a venture in which the individual really feels totally heard creates an unique connection between the two.

The obstacle to open-mindedness is especially intense in couples therapy. Many pairs specialists (and people generally) have internalized myths of what a healthy romantic partnership appear like, claims Alexandra Solomon, a clinical psycho therapist at The Family Institute and a scientific assistant teacher at Northwestern College.

Great family therapists explore their very own ideas and prejudices regarding relationships prior to centering therapy around a pair's vision. Solomon once functioned with a young couple battling over whether to obtain engaged. The guy was a little bit older and couldn't wait to obtain married and work out down with the love of his life.
